What is Agricultural Use Form
The Agricultural Use Verification Form is an application used by landowners in Minnesota to verify agricultural use for tax deferment in the Green Acres program.

Who is eligible to use the Agricultural Use Verification Form?
Any landowner in Minnesota who uses their land for agricultural purposes and is seeking tax deferment under the Green Acres program is eligible to use this form.
What is the deadline for submitting the Agricultural Use Verification Form?
It is advisable to submit the form as early as possible to ensure processing by the county assessor. Check with your local office for specific deadlines based on tax year requirements.
How do I submit the completed Agricultural Use Verification Form?
You can submit the completed form by returning it directly to your county assessor's office either in person or through mail. If using pdfFiller, consider submitting electronically if your county allows.
What supporting documents are needed along with the form?
While specific documentation may vary, generally, you should provide evidence of land usage, such as production records, crop information, or other relevant agricultural data.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include incomplete fields, incorrect acreage information, and failure to sign or date the form. Double-checking each entry can help prevent these errors.
How long does it take to process the Agricultural Use Verification Form?
Processing times can vary by county, but typically it may take a few weeks to receive confirmation of enrollment in the Green Acres program after submission.
Can I make changes to the form after submission?
If you need to make changes after submission, contact your county assessor's office for guidance on how to update your information or correct any errors on your form.
